If a file is displayed in a visitors browser, it already has been downloaded. That's the way the www works. No workaround existing, only some lame tricks that deal with disabling right-clicks for newbies. Don't put stuff on the internet that you're afraid of others might steal it. Second best bet is to watermark your pics.
Third best bet is to only allow visitors you trust to access your pics - there are many ways to do so (registration/group membership(album passwords) - read the docs on those issues.
